点击此处---> 群内免费提供SAP练习系统(在群公告中)
加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)
大家好????
当前,我们正在定义用于创建供应商发票的Web服务请求结构。
已成功创建发票(状态:异常),但出现以下错误消息:
"缺少负责角色的员工党"
在Web服务文档中,没有描述如何添加负责任的员工。
我们还尝试重用已分配了负责员工(手动)的供应商发票的读取操作响应中返回的部分。 通过在请求中重用此部分以创建供应商发票,未添加负责的员工。
总而言之,我的问题是:如何通过网络服务创建供应商发票来添加负责任的员工?
感谢+最好的问候,
丹尼尔
您好,丹尼尔
如果您使用技术通过Web服务创建SIV。 用户(通信用户),并尝试使用元素DataEntryProcessingStatusCode过帐发票:
<状态>
<!-2 =保存SIV | 3 =发布SIV->
,则系统可能返回以下消息之一 :
如果系统无法确定负责该任务的责任员工,则会出现系统消息"角色负责员工的一方丢失"
ByD根据工作中心组织管理中负责单位的组织单位的设置派生SIV发票单位,按以下顺序查看组织工作分配规则和负责SIV员工:
如果系统可以确定负责任的员工,则会出现系统消息"发票已转发给会计师(...)进行过帐",但是 无法确定SIV,因为确定的负责员工不同于用于创建发票的用户,或者该员工无权发布SIV。
试图发布发票的用户将被检查: p>
因此,您不能使用技术来发布SIV。 通信用户,因为这种类型的用户没有分配给指定的雇员。
您可以按以下方式解决问题:
使用(创建)业务用户过帐供应商发票 分配了工作中心" 供应商发票",并授权过帐发票。
将此业务用户(员工)配置为相应发票单位(应用程序和用户管理>员工工作分配>负责供应商发票的员工)的默认用户,并使用此业务用户通过以下方式创建供应商发票 Web服务ManageSupplierInvoiceIn和元素DataEntryProcessingStatusCode来发布发票。
(请记住:必须根据ByD中的密码策略设置,频繁地更改业务用户的密码,并在ByD中更改Web服务使用者!)
希望这可以解决您的问题。
最好的问候,
克努特
嗨,丹尼尔, 我在上面的说明中添加了更多详细信息。 最好的祝福, Knut
Hi Knut,
非常感谢您的回答,这真是个好消息,因为我根本不知道。
我刚刚对其进行了测试,并且效果很好。
再次感谢您,周末愉快。
最诚挚的问候,
Ismail
Hi Knut
我们正在使用您描述的方法通过集成成功地从另一个系统发送供应商发票。 他们正准备发布。 是否有可能以"已发布"的形式出现?
特蕾莎·布莱克威尔(Teresa Blackwell)
一周热门 更多>